POULTRY SHOW

GOOD QUALITY BIRDS

MANY ENTRIES

Entries from all parts of New Zealand were received for the Poultry and Pigeon SliOw, which opened to-day at the' Winter Show. The quality of the bWs exhibited in the poultry classes is excellent, and surpasses that of last year. There are nearly 300 entries in this'section. Although there are fewer entries in the.- pigeon classes the quality of the exhibits, with the exception of the Tumblers, is well up to standard.
